WebInfectious keratoconjunctivitis of cattle, sheep, and goats is a common ocular condition characterized by blepharospasm, conjunctivitis, lacrimation, and varying degrees of corneal opacity and ulceration. In severe cases, ocular rupture leading to blindness can result. Affected animals can present at any age, but young stock are most commonly ... how to start a ferrari

WebJun 23, 2011 · Different bacterial infections can cause pinkeye in cattle, the most common one being Moraxella bovis. Certain animals can become carriers of the Moraxella bovis bacteria, harbouring it from year ...
